Program Overview

Youth Villages' Residential Treatment programs serve children with emotional and behavioral problems. Our residential campuses provide the setting for an intensive treatment program that combines the unique balance of structure and freedom. This enables children and their families to identify, understand and cope with their individual needs and develop the skills necessary to succeed in less restrictive settings. We have three different types of facilities-Intensive Residential Centers, Open Campuses, and Group Homes. Located in Tennessee and Georgia, all of these facilities utilize the Re-Education of Emotionally Disturbed Children therapy model (Re-Ed).

Position Overview

Prepping and cooking meals on a daily basis, by following recipes and dietary guidelines.
Responsible for maintaining excellent safety and sanitation standards within the department.
Also responsible for helping to maintain kitchen stock areas and helping to check in/ put away stock as it is brought in.
May be required to work at different campuses, as needed.
Have at least 1 year cooking experience in a school system, putting up stock, lifting, standing, serving meals, following health code.
Have knowledge of USDA guidelines

Additional Information

The shift hours are 10:30am-7:00pm. Weekend and holiday work is required.

A valid driver's license will be required for certain locations that require driving (varies across campuses).

Salary

$22 / hour

Qualifications

Requirements

One year experience as a cook in a non-fast food restaurant or healthcare setting.
Familiarity with basic kitchen principles, portioning, stock management.
High School Diploma or GED preferred.
ServSafe Certification preferred.

Be able to stand for period of time.

Be able to raise, lower, and carry objects 25-50lbs.

About Youth Villages

Youth Villages is a national leader in childrens mental and behavioral health, bringing help and hope to tens of thousands of children, families and young people across the United States every year. Founded in 1986, the organizations 3,000-plus employees help more than 30,000 children annually in 21 states across the U.S. For more than 30 years, we have worked to find solutions using proven treatment models that strengthen the childs family and support systems and dramatically improve their long-term success. Since 1994, our organization has tracked every child who completes a program and has ... recorded consistently high success rates. In 2018, 86% of the children are still living successfully at home with their families 12 months after completing their program. Youth Villages has been recognized by the Harvard Business School and U.S. News & World Report and was identified by The White House as one of the nations most promising results-oriented nonprofit organizations.
